    The **ESD-R-19SD** is a specific type of **EMI (Electromagnetic Interference) Core** produced by KEMET. It belongs to the ESD-R series, which are round, solid ferrite cores designed to suppress high-frequency noise in electronic circuits. --- ## 1. Technical Specifications The "19SD" designation refers to the physical dimensions and the specific material characteristics of the ferrite. | Feature | Specification | | :--- | :--- | | **Material Type** | Manganese-Zinc (MnZn) | | **Form Factor** | Round, Solid (Toroidal ring) | | **Outer Diameter (OD)** | 19.0 mm | | **Inner Diameter (ID)** | 10.0 mm | | **Thickness (HT)** | 10.0 mm | | **Frequency Range** | High frequency (Suppression up to MHz range) | | **Operating Temperature** | -25°C to +85°C | --- ## 2. Operating Principle The ESD-R-19SD functions as a **passive low-pass filter**. * **Impedance:** When a wire is looped through the core, the ferrite material creates high impedance at high frequencies. * **Energy Conversion:** Instead of reflecting noise back into the circuit, the core absorbs high-frequency electromagnetic interference and converts it into a negligible amount of heat. * **Common Mode Choke:** It is most effective when used to combat common-mode noise, where unwanted signals travel in the same direction on multiple conductors. --- ## 3. Key Electronic Functions The ESD-R-19SD is used for three primary reasons in electronic design: ### A. EMI Suppression It prevents electromagnetic noise generated by the device from leaking out into the environment (Compliance with FCC/CE standards). ### B. Noise Immunity It protects sensitive internal components from being affected by external electromagnetic fields captured by power or data cables. ### C. Signal Integrity By removing "jitter" or high-frequency ripples from data lines, it ensures that the intended electronic signals remain clean and readable. --- ## 4. Application Areas These cores are typically found in environments where high-speed switching or motors create electrical noise: * **Consumer Electronics:** Televisions, Audio equipment, and Gaming consoles. * **Industrial:** Power supplies (SMPS), motor controllers, and robotics. * **Computing:** Internal power cables and peripheral connections (USB/Firewire). --- ## 5. Installation Guide To achieve maximum effectiveness with the ESD-R-19SD: 1. **Placement:** Place the core as close to the noise source or the entry point of the cable as possible. 2. **Turns:** Increasing the number of "turns" (looping the wire through the center multiple times) increases the impedance squared ($Z \propto N^2$). 3. **Fit:** Ensure the cable fills as much of the 10mm inner diameter as possible to minimize magnetic leakage.
